Murray Takes Montpellier Wild Card, Joins Goffin & Sinner

  • Posted: Feb 16, 2021

Former World No. 1 Andy Murray has taken a wild card into next week’s Open Sud de France in Montpellier, the ATP 250 event announced on social media Monday. 

Murray will make his tournament debut in Montpellier looking to build on a strong start to the 2021 season at the Biella Challenger Indoor 1. He won four matches, including eight sets in  a row, to reach his first final at any level since 2019. 

Murray, currently No. 125 in the FedEx ATP Rankings, will head to Montpellier in search of his third ATP Tour title in France after lifting trophies at Open 13 Provence (Marseille) in 2008 and the Rolex Paris Masters in 2016.  

Murray will join a host of Top 100 players in his first ATP Tour tournament of the year. Spaniard Roberto Bautista Agut leads the field as the top seed, alongside fellow Top 20 player David Goffin.

France’s Richard Gasquet is also scheduled to hit the court in Montpellier, which begins 22 February. He’ll be joined by fan favourites Jo-Wilfried Tsonga and Feliciano Lopez, as well as #NextGenATP Italian Jannik Sinner.
